USA and Spain Dominate Day 2 of Davis Cup Group Stage
The United States and Spain both secured 3-0 sweeps in their respective group matches, advancing their bids for the Davis Cup Finals.
- Reilly Opelka and Brandon Nakashima led the U.S. to a 3-0 victory over Chile with wins in their singles matches, followed by a doubles win from Austin Krajicek and Rajeev Ram.
- Opelka overcame 40 unforced errors and bombarded Cristian Garin with 27 aces to secure his win.
- Spain matched the U.S. with a 3-0 sweep over the Czech Republic, featuring a comeback win by Carlos Alcaraz after Tomas Machac retired due to leg cramps.
- Roberto Bautista Agut also contributed to Spain's victory by defeating Jiri Lehecka in straight sets.
- The Davis Cup group stage continues with upcoming matches including the United States facing Slovakia and Germany, and Spain competing against other Group B teams.
